Beyond Words — Introducing Medium’s New Audio Experience

Medium is joining forces with Knowable to bring its platform to the next level.

screenshot by Kristina God; Knowable Website

A few days ago Ev Williams announced the acquisition of Projector, a multimedia design platform and competitor of famous Canva.

Then, they launched a new email import tool that allows importing subscribers from Substack, ConvertKit, MailChimp, and Co.

Now, they’ve announced that they will incorporate audio into their digital experience.

Medium’s new audio experience

Medium acquired Knowable.

Here’s the FAQ for busy creators.

What’s Knowable?

screenshot by Kristina God; Knowable Website

Knowable is an audio-based learning platform launched in 2019 with 40K members.

It features for instance Reddit co-founder Alexis Ohanian, NBA all-star Chris Paul, and top TED speaker Celeste Headlee.

What’s its business model?

It takes applications from experienced creators and experts to build a course.

If accepted, the Knowable team works with you to develop a new course.

Knowable shares 30% of quarterly revenue plus 30% of all referred memberships with published creators.

How much does it cost?

$9.99 per month for access to more than 100 courses.

Will Knowable close its doors?

No.

Other than Projector which will close its doors next year, it will remain a standalone platform.

How will Knowable be integrated?

It might be included in future Medium subscription bundles.

Why did Medium acquire it?

The number one reason that people say they listen to podcasts is to learn new things, and Knowable and Medium are pioneering a new audio experience to better serve this need, for both creators and listeners alike, Warren Shaeffer stated in an interview with TechCrunch.

Therefore, Medium acquired it to cater to people seeking audio education.

When will we see the first features/tools for creators?

Warren Shaeffer, co-founder of Knowable, has already revealed that…

they have begun ‘working together on complementary initiatives and will share more details in early 2022.’

As far as Projector is concerned, only within a few days, the first announcement was made in regard to Medium’s newsletter import tool.

Will there be another acquisition in 2021?

No, it’s Medium’s final acquisition in 2021.
